         <description><![CDATA[<div>Ecce homo ("behold the man") are the Latin words used by Pontius<a href="https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Pontius_Pilate"> </a>Pilate in the Vulgate translation of John 19:5, when he presents a scourged Jesus Christ, bound and crowned with thorns, to a hostile crowd shortly before his Crucifixion. </div>]]></description>
